M Oldendorf is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Rheumatology. According to data from OpenAlex, M Oldendorf has authored 4 papers receiving a total of 21 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 2 papers in Surgery, 1 paper in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 1 paper in Rheumatology. Recurrent topics in M Oldendorf's work include Digestive system and related health (1 paper), Intraperitoneal and Appendiceal Malignancies (1 paper) and Nutrition and Health in Aging (1 paper). M Oldendorf is often cited by papers focused on Digestive system and related health (1 paper), Intraperitoneal and Appendiceal Malignancies (1 paper) and Nutrition and Health in Aging (1 paper). M Oldendorf collaborates with scholars based in Germany. M Oldendorf's co-authors include Lyn Howard, Roland Chu, Jacob Braun, Patricia A. Weber, Emily P. Zeitler, E. Zeitler, W. Ritter and Guo Feng and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ine and PubMed.

All Works

4 of 4 papers shown
1.
Oldendorf, M & E. Zeitler. (1996). [Multiplanar imaging in the retroperitoneum: noninvasive diagnosis with a new spiral CT technique--anatomy and pathology].. PubMed. 6(3). 148–52. 1 indexed citations
2.
Oldendorf, M, Emily P. Zeitler, Jacob Braun, & Patricia A. Weber. (1994). [Diagnosis of coronary and heart valve calcifications using electron beam-CT (Ultrafast-CT, Evolution)].. PubMed. 47(2). 33–6. 2 indexed citations
3.
Zeitler, E., et al.. (1989). [Results of percutaneous transluminal angioplasty].. PubMed. 14(1). 22–8. 2 indexed citations
4.
Howard, Lyn, M Oldendorf, & Roland Chu. (1976). Pyridoxine Deficiency: Another Potential Sequel of the Jejunal-Ileal Bypass Procedure. New England Journal of Medicine. 295(13). 733–733. 16 indexed citations
